How You Can Revive Ashley in Resident Evil 4 Remake

How You Can Revive Ashley in Resident Evil 4 Remake

For this action, you only need to press the R3 button when standing beside Ashley when she is incapacitated. This is while you don’t even need an herb or any sort of item to revive her.

In the original version of Resident Evil 4 (2005), you need to use an aid spray or herb to revive Ashley. But in the remake, one of the most significant changes is that Ashley doesn’t have a health bar.

In fact, Ashley has changed a lot in this new remake. She can now handle herself with a gun and help Leon finish off the enemies at some points! According to Capcom, these changes to Ashley Graham’s gameplay are made to make her more like a natural companion.

Back in the day, it was a challenge to keep the president’s daughter safe. But now, with these changes, you can somehow forget about her while wandering around the map! At worst, you just need to revive Ashley with a simple tap of a button in Resident Evil 4 Remake.

But remember, when Ahsley is in the downed state, you need to get to her as quickly as possible. If Ashley gets hit in this state, she will die, and the game restarts from the last checkpoint.
